RF Analysis Engineer

Long Wave Inc.Oklahoma City, OK
Onsite

About The Position

Long Wave Inc. is seeking an early- or mid-career RF Analysis Engineer to take ownership of simulation, analysis, and signal processing for Department of Defense (DoD) programs. This role is suited for engineers with several years of experience or advanced degree(s) who can develop RF subsystems, manage requirements, perform tests, and document the results.

Requirements

  • B.S in Engineering, Computer Science, or related field.
  • US Citizenship and eligibility for a DoD Clearance is required.
  • Experience with RF Systems including design, analysis, production, or test.
  • Strong technical writing skills with the ability to produce formal test documentation and reports.

Nice To Haves

  • B.S., M.S., and/or Ph.D. in Electrical or Computer Engineering
  • RF system design experience
  • Experience with Digital Signal Processing (DSP) Techniques
  • Experience with Software Defined Radio (SDR)
  • MATLAB, Python, or C++
  • Experience with communications modulation techniques
  • Experience with communications modeling and simulation
  • Experience using RF test equipment such as VNAs, spectrum analyzers, and power meters
  • Experience working with systems engineers and other engineering specializations in a cross-functional team.
  • Experience with Came Systems Modeler (or similar MBSE tool)

Responsibilities

  • Lead the analysis and implementation of signal processing algorithms and models.
  • Provide major inputs to RF system architecture and shape the future of RF products at Long Wave Inc.
  • Provide technical inputs in system architecture and integration.
  • Support key design decisions, conduct trade studies, and ensure solutions meet performance and safety standards.
  • Generate and maintain detailed technical documentation, including specifications, interface definitions, and test artifacts, for internal and customer use.
  • Perform troubleshooting to analyze the differences between simulated and measured performance and behavior.
  • Perform lab and field testing of designed components.
  • Help demonstrate products and view each test as an opportunity to find new improvements.
